第20天 写一个验证身份证号的方法
分析:身份证号码的组成:地址码6位+年份码4位+月份码2位+日期码2位+顺序码3位+校验码1位
function check(val){
var reg=/^[1-9]\d{5}(19|20)\d{2}((0[1-9])|(1[0-2]))(([0-2][1-9])|(10|20|30|31))\d{3}[0-9Xx]$/;
return reg.test(val);
}
```
检测省份码
function checkProvice(val)
{
var patten=/^[1-9][0-9]/;
if(patten.test(val))
{
var prov={11:"北京",12:"天津",13:"河北",14:"山西",15:"内蒙古",21:"辽宁",22:"吉林",23:"黑龙江",31:"上海",32:"江苏",33:"浙江",34:"安徽",35:"福建",36:"江西",37:"山东",41:"河南",42:"湖北",43:"湖南",44:"广东",45:"广西",46:"海南",51:"四川",52:"贵州",53:"云南",54:"西藏",50:"重庆",61:"陕西",62:"甘肃",63:"青海",64:"宁夏",65:"新疆",81:"香港",82:"澳门",83:"台湾"};
if(prov[val])
{
return true;
};
}
return false;
}
检测出生日期
function checkBirthDay(val)
{
var patten=/^(19|20)\d{2}((0[1-9])|1[0-2])(([0-2][1-9])|(10|20|30|31))/;
if(patten.test(val))
{
var year=val.substring(0,4);
var month=val.substring(4,6);
var day=val.substring(6,8);
var date=new Date(year+"-"+month+"-"+day);
if(date&&date.getMonth()==(parseInt(month)-1))
{
return true;
}
}
return false;
}
检测校验码
function checkVerifyCode(val)
{
var patten=/^[1-9]\d{5}(19|20)\d{2}((0[1-9])|(1[0-2]))(([0-2][1-9])|(10|20|30|31))\d{3}[0-9X]$/;
var ratio=[7,9,10,5,8,4,2,1,6,3,7,9,10,5,8,4,2];
var codeArr=[1,0,"X",9,8,7,6,5,4,3,2];
var code=val.substring(17);
if(patten.test(val))
{
var sum=0;
for(var i=0;i<17;i++)
{
sum+=val[i]*ratio[i];
}
console.log(sum)
var remainder=sum%11;
if(codeArr[remainder]==code)
{
return true;
}
}
return false;
}
function checkIndetityCardNo(val){
var province=val.substring(0,2);
if(checkProvice(province))
{
var date=val.substring(6,14);
if(checkBirthDay(date))
{
return checkVerifyCode(val);
}
}
return false;
}

粗暴型: 只考虑位数、最后的 x \d{17}[\dXx]
一般型:
前 6 位区号 \d{6}
中间年份 \d{4} 可以增加年份判断
月份 01-12 月 0[1-9]|1[0-2]
日期 01-31 日 0[1-9]|[12][0-9]|3[01]
顺序码 \d{3}
校验码 [\dXx] 其实有校验算法,可以根据算法再做一次检查 https://zhuanlan.zhihu.com/p/21286417
